Top 5 Art and Design Apps Performance in Netherlands Q3 2024
Discover the performance trends of the leading art and design apps on a unified platform in the Netherlands during Q3 2024, with data ins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2024, the art and design app category witnessed notable trends in the Netherlands on a unified platform, drawing insights from Sensor Tower's comprehensive data.
Canva: Design, Art & AI Editor saw a consistent rise in weekly revenue, starting from approximately $44.6K at the beginning of July and reaching a peak of around $57.4K by the end of September. Weekly downloads also showed upward momentum, beginning at 16.5K and culminating at 21.2K. The app maintained a robust engagement, with weekly active users increasing from 168.4K to 197.6K over the quarter.
ImagineArt: AI Image Generator presented a modest revenue trajectory, starting at $720 and fluctuating to a high of $1.06K in early September before settling around $695 by the month's end.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 2.03K in early September, while weekly active users varied slightly, concluding the quarter at approximately 11.4K.
AI Hug Video Maker - Livensa experienced a significant increase in revenue mid-quarter, with a notable high of $1.94K in late September. Downloads surged to 2.37K in late August, and weekly active users peaked at 2.93K towards the end of the quarter, showing a marked improvement in user engagement.
Sora - AI Video Generator showed a gradual increase in revenue, starting at a minimal $2 and reaching up to $415 in early August, before stabilizing around $311 by the end of September. Downloads remained relatively stable, with a slight peak at 292 in early September. Weekly active users decreased over the quarter, ending at 87.
Clip Studio Paint experienced varied revenue, starting at $847 and seeing fluctuations before ending September at $881. Downloads remained steady around the 300 mark, with a slight dip mid-quarter. The app maintained consistent weekly active users, hovering between 640 and 690 throughout the quarter.
